The study on the relationship between expression of B7-H1 on HBV transgenic mice and immune tolerance to HBV / 中华肝脏病杂志
Chinese Journal of Hepatology ; (12): 750-753, 2009.
Article in Chinese | WPRIM | ID: wpr-306680
ABSTRACT
<p><b>OBJECTIVE</b>To investigate whether there is an association between the expression of B7-H1 in HBV transgenic mice and the immune tolerance to HBV.</p><p><b>METHODS</b>T cells stimulatory capacity of DC was analyzed using mixed lymphocyte reaction. Expression of MHC-II, CD80, CD86, B7-H1 on DC was detected by Flow Cytometry. IL-2, IFNgamma, IL-10 production of T cells were determined by using ELISA. B7-H1 mRNA and protein expression in liver tissue were detected by RT-PCR and Western blotting respectively.</p><p><b>RESULTS</b>The ability of DC cells from HBV transgenic mice to stimulate T cell proliferation was significantly impaired compared with DC cells from control mice (t = 16.674, 19.674, 21.712, P less than 0.01). Expression of MHC-II, CD80 on DC was markedly decreased in transgenic mice (t = 7.910, 6.413, P less than 0.05). Meanwhile, the expression of CD86 and B7-H1 on DC cells in HBV transgenic mice were not significantly different from that in control mice. The levels of IL-2, IFNgamma, IL-10 in supernatant of T cells was significantly lower compared with controls (t = 18.712, 18.712 and 11.683, P less than 0.05). There was no significant difference in B7-H1 expression at mRNA and protein levels in liver tissue compared with controls.</p><p><b>CONCLUSIONS</b>Functional defect of DC, partly due to decreased expression of MHC-II, CD80, but not related to B7-H1 expression, is the cause for immune tolerance to HBV in HBV transgenic mice.</p>
